Here are the top stories of the day:Bengaluru daycare abuse: FIR against five caregivers after disturbing videos surface Police have registered an FIR against five women caregivers after videos allegedly showed toddlers being abused at a daycare centre inside Capgemini's HAL campus in Bengaluru.

The footage reportedly shows children being threatened, locked in bathrooms, placed inside a washing machine, sprayed with water and subjected to other forms of physical intimidation.

Industry sources said at least 60,000 tonnes of Indian gasoline have already been shipped, with Moscow planning to import 400,000 tonnes monthly from multiple countries.

Her remarks came after US commentators mocked France's limited use of air conditioning during soaring temperatures.

Police arrested three people over an alleged bid to bribe a TVK legislator with Rs 35 crore to vote against the assembly speaker, with TVK linking the plot to former minister V Senthil Balaji.

Seven franchises are reportedly interested in signing the star all-rounder, with Chennai Super Kings, Kolkata Knight Riders and Rajasthan Royals leading the race.
